Chef revelations: Fred Duval
The head chef at the White Onion in Wimbledon village, south London, reveals his likes and pet hates
What was your best subject at school?
Philosophy
What was your first job?
Selling postcards in my parents' bookshop at the seaside
What was your first job in catering?
Kitchen porter
What do you do to relax?
I listen to my vinyl jazz collection
What's your favourite restaurant?
Locally, the French Table in Surbiton; in London, L'Atelier de Joël Robuchon
What's your favourite hotel?
Hôtel De La Marine, Barneville-Carteret in France
What's your favourite drink?
Pic Saint-Loup
What is your favourite food?
I'm addicted to prawns
What flavour combinations do you detest?
Broccoli and Stilton
Which ingredient do you hate?
Tinned baked beans
